what are you up to, Sara? (2026)
During a documentary residency in the Sierra Maestra, Cuba, a filmmaker befriends Sara, a seven-year-old girl who moves between San Pablo de Yao and La Nave. Together, they play and explore a world where Sara is simply a child; within this everyday intimacy, traces of the island’s crisis quietly emerge. The filmmaker transforms this bond into a letter to Sara—a return to those shared days, and a way to think of her from afar after they part.
Director: Carolina Meza
